Understanding Read Me Files: A Beginner's Guide

A "Read Me" text is frequently the initial thing you'll see when you acquire a new piece of software or set of files. Think of it as a brief explanation to what you’re working with . It typically provides critical specifics about the program's purpose, how to set up it, common issues, and occasionally how to assist to the project . Don’t dismiss it – reading the documentation can prevent a lot of frustration and allow you started quickly .

Read Me Documents : What Should to Be Included ?

A well-crafted Getting Started file is critical for any software . It functions as the initial point of contact for contributors, providing vital information to get started and understand the system . Here’s what you ought to include:

  • Project Overview : Briefly describe the purpose of the project .
  • Setup Process: A detailed guide on how to configure the software .
  • Operation Tutorials: Show users how to really use the application with basic tutorials.
  • Dependencies : List all essential components and their versions .
  • Contributing Guidelines : If you welcome contributions , clearly outline the process .
  • License Information : Declare the copyright under which the project is shared.
  • Contact Information : Provide ways for users to find answers.

A comprehensive README file lessens difficulty and encourages smooth adoption of your application.

Common Mistakes in Read Me File Writing

Many coders frequently encounter errors when crafting Read Me files , hindering user understanding and usage . A large amount of frustration stems from easily preventable issues. Here are several common pitfalls to watch out for :

  • Insufficient information: Failing to describe the application's purpose, functions, and hardware needs leaves prospective users lost.
  • Missing installation guidance : This is perhaps the critical oversight . Users require clear, step-by-step guidance to successfully set up the product .
  • Lack of usage demonstrations: Providing concrete cases helps users appreciate how to effectively employ the tool .
  • Ignoring problem guidance : Addressing frequent issues and supplying solutions helps reduce support inquiries .
  • Poor layout : A cluttered Read Me document is challenging to read , discouraging users from exploring the software .

Keep in mind that a well-written Read Me guide is an investment that contributes in increased user satisfaction and usage .

Read Me Files: A Historical Perspective

The humble "Read Me" document boasts a surprisingly rich history . Initially arising alongside the early days of programs , these basic notes served as a crucial method to convey installation instructions, licensing details, or brief explanations – often penned by single developers directly. Before the prevalent adoption of graphical user systems , users relied these text-based guides to navigate challenging systems, marking them as a significant part of the nascent software landscape.
